摘要
基于我国养殖业使用的常规饲料原料供不应求的现状,本文着重从非常规饲料原料种类及营养特性、非常规饲料原料在养猪生产中的应用现状及存在的问题和未来的研究方向进行综述。非常规饲料原料的使用将是资源的最大化利用,不仅提高畜牧生产效益,而且利于环境的保护,助力绿色养殖,实现双赢。
